Страница 1 из 1

Murmur.log TimeOut

Добавлено: 07 сен 2010, 16:31
Zakot
Добрый день!
Я являюсь IT support некоего сообщества, некоторого проекта Lineage 2, общим числом около 120 душ.
Долго искал freeware VOIP чат, раньше, как бы это банально не звучало, сидели в Ventrilo.
Но к сожалению имеющиеся политики безопасности(ограничение в 50 зарегистрированных пользователей) меня не устроили.
Около месяца назад был установлен и введён в эксплуатацию Мурмур.
Порадовало качество звука, отсутствие задержек и эха.
Но к сожалению серверная часть программы хромает.
Ось: Windows 7 (6.1.7600 WIN7 RTM)
Видео: NVIDIA GeForce 9600 GT
Звук: интегрированный Asus p5b
DirectX: 10
Память: 4 ГБ
Процессор: Core 2 Duo 4700 (2600 mhz)
Канал: 30 mbit в обе стороны
---
Во вложении логи с начала эксплуатации.
murmur.zip
(449.26 КБ) 703 скачивания
Симптомы:
1) Пропадает звук у всех пользователей (лечиться рестартом сервера).
2) Все начинают "квакать" (если процессорное время отнимают два ресурсоёмких приложения(приоритет процесса мурмур - realtime)
---
Вопрос:
Проблема решаема?
---
PS
аптайм сервера 9 дней, журналы системы чисты как слеза младенца.

Re: Cвой Murmur

Добавлено: 07 сен 2010, 18:40
B0nuse
Как Вы можете увидеть по своим логам - в определенный момент мурмур начинает сыпать Таймаутами.
Пожалуйста, приложите murmur.ini

Re: Cвой Murmur

Добавлено: 07 сен 2010, 23:19
Zakot
B0nuse писал(а):Как Вы можете увидеть по своим логам - в определенный момент мурмур начинает сыпать Таймаутами.
Пожалуйста, приложите murmur.ini
Видел эти таймауты, но суть их мне не ясна.

murmur.ini во вложении.
murmurini.zip
murmur.ini во вложении.
(2.38 КБ) 699 скачиваний

Re: Cвой Murmur

Добавлено: 08 сен 2010, 07:42
B0nuse
Для начала установите директиву в значение Вашего внешнего IP адреса.

А также попробуйте расскоментировать следующие директивы

Код: Выделить всё

autobanAttempts = 10
autobanTimeframe = 120
autobanTime = 300
Я грешу на Вашу БД... Если выше привиденные рекомендации не помогут - скачайте последний экспериментальный релиз (viewtopic.php?p=4#p4) и, помимо прочих настроек в murmur.ini, установите директиву

Код: Выделить всё

logdays=-1
для отключения записи логов в БД.

Не забуду напомнить, что Вы всегда можете арендовать отдельный виртуальный сервер Murmur у нас viewtopic.php?p=1532&f=2#p1532

Re: Cвой Murmur

Добавлено: 08 сен 2010, 14:28
Zakot
Ну чтож, отведем некоторое время для тестов.
Как только шум уляжется и коллектив научиться пользоваться Мамблой мы будем думать об аренде.
PS Я воспользовался кнопкой "Спасибо" :wink:

Re: Cвой Murmur

Добавлено: 08 сен 2010, 18:08
B0nuse
Zakot писал(а):Я воспользовался кнопкой "Спасибо"
:good:

Re: Cвой Murmur

Добавлено: 14 окт 2010, 13:53
naemnik
Проблема тайм аутов проста до безобразия... если открыть логи мы увидим

Код: Выделить всё

<W>2010-08-29 17:46:25.065 1 => <141:(-1)> Timeout
Это первый таймаут, он принадлежит клиенту с номером 141

Код: Выделить всё

<W>2010-08-29 17:45:49.962 1 => <141:(-1)> New connection: 95.133.187.75:13905.
Это либо атака на сервер, либо какой недруг с мегаинтернетами. И чем больше клиентов тем больше вот таких друзей.
У самого точно такая же проблема... Как это лечить так и ненашел. Настройки бана из мурмур.ини не помогают. Точнее как они помогают, но сервер в место надписи таймаут начинает спамить про то что клиент соединяющийся с сервером забанен.

Re: Cвой Murmur

Добавлено: 14 окт 2010, 16:21
B0nuse
Точнее, тут проблема соединения... причины которой могут быть разными.
Т.е. в определенный момент Мурмур не получает ответа от пользователя, считает его отключившимся и (чтобы "тело" не висело на сервере) отключает его по таймауту...

Re: Murmur.log TimeOut

Добавлено: 26 фев 2012, 18:20
dimkh
У меня такой вопрос: а эти таймауты от разных клиентов считаются в общем количестве пользователей на сервере? Т.е., если у меня ограничение в 50 человек, и в логах - 20 таймаутов с разных ip-адресов, то к серверу могут подключиться только 30 пользователей?

Re: Murmur.log TimeOut

Добавлено: 26 фев 2012, 18:54
B0nuse
Если таймаут произошел - соединение разорвано.